5 people die in Mozambique after Lightning strikes

Lightning strikes killed five people and injured seven others at the weekend, the authorities in the northern Mozambican province of Cabo Delgado have said.

According to district administrator Matias Constantino, who confirmed the fact today, people were hit while watching a recreational football match in Nangande disctrict.

Speaking to state radio in Pemba, Mr Constantino said that in addition to causing fatalities, the phenomenon damaged the electrical system of the district administration building.

Lightening strikes, cyclones and floods are common in central and northern Mozambique, particularly during the rainy season that runs between October and the end of March.
